Ecology
Benthic; depth range 2 - 100 m (Ref. 83435). Temperate; 84°N - 34°N, 180°W - 180°E
Arctic, Northern Atlantic and Northern Pacific.
Length at first maturity / Size / Weight / Age
Maturity: Lm ?  range ? - ? cm Max length : 8.0 cm SHL male/unsexed; (Ref. 95344)
Maximum depth from Ref. 95344. Suspension feeder; burrows at considerable depths in mixed sand, sandy mud, or gravel substrata from the lower shore to about 70 m (Ref. 3477). Main food is based on another species of the same Genus; to be replaced with a better reference (Ref. 95774).
Life cycle and mating behavior
Maturity | Reproduction | Spawning | Eggs | Fecundity | Larvae
Members of the class Bivalvia are mostly gonochoric, some are protandric hermaphrodites. Life cycle: Embryos develop into free-swimming trocophore larvae, succeeded by the bivalve veliger, resembling a miniature clam.
